Using the TBB port 9150 exclusively breaks Torbirdy with a regular Tor install.

Since version 0.1.1 Torbirdy uses port 9150, as used by the TBB. Port 9050 is still used by most other Tor installations, e.g. the Debian package provided by the Tor project. Using different ports allows to run a TBB next to a regular Tor install.
https://trac.torproject.org/projects/tor/wiki/torbirdy#SetupSteps mentions that one should
make sure Tor is running with default client settings (SocksPort is listening on 127.0.0.1:9150)
but ideally Torbirdy should also check the default default port 9050.
This will probably also be usefull, when #3948 (moved) is implemented and some newer TBBs use 9050 again.
